Job Summary:

The VP of Technology Advocacy for Social Impact plays a key role in divisional strategic planning, and expanding the organization’s external network, driving innovation, and creating a thriving digital societal ecosystem that benefits both the organization and its partners, with senior executive leaders, and the CEO’s office to provide essential information technology services that support the community development goals. This position will report to the Chief Digital Officer.
